Renewing the Vision

GOAL #1

To empower young people to live as disciples of Jesus Christ in our world today.

Renewing the Vision

It’s about discipleship:

• Everything that we do with young people in the Church today should be assessed through the lenses of evangelization and discipleship.

• We need to adopt approaches that are proven to impact faith and discipleship.

Renewing the Vision

GOAL #2

To draw young people to responsible participation

in the life, mission, and work of the faith

community.

Renewing the Vision

The youth-friendly parishAssumes:

-young people are valued

-youth are seen as a gift to be shared, rather than as a problem to be solved

-intentional intergenerational opportunities,connecting young people with caring adults

Comprehensive Youth Ministry

Assumes:

-a “youth-friendly” parish, with young people welcomed and engaged in the life of the broader faith community

-a wide variety of opportunities for youth involvement in the parish and beyond

-a team of visionary adult and youth leaders who plan and lead a parish’s ministry to, with, by and for youth

Renewing the Vision

GOAL #3

To foster the total personal and spiritual growth of each young person.
